1. The Basics: What Factors Influence the Price?
The price of a charcoal poodle can vary wildly depending on several factors. First up, location plays a big role. In the bustling metropolis of New York City, where everything costs more (even the air!), you might pay a premium compared to the serene countryside of Montana. Then there’s the breeder’s reputation – a well-known breeder with a track record of healthy, happy puppies will command a higher price tag. Finally, health clearances and pedigree status can also bump up the cost. Think of it as investing in a designer handbag versus a knockoff from the mall. 🏷️
2. The Price Range: Expect to Pay What?
Now, for the million-dollar question: how much exactly? Well, if you’re looking at a reputable breeder, you’re likely looking at a price range of $1,500 to $4,000. Yes, you read that right.
